python查找与排序算法实例代码分析

查找二分查找二分搜索是一种在有序数组中查找某一特定元素的搜索算法。搜索过程从数组的中间元素开始,如果中间元素正好是要查找的元素,则搜索过程结束;如果某一特定元素大于或者小于中间元素,则在数组大于或小于中间元素的那一半中查找,而且跟开始一样从

Python自动化测试利器selenium怎么使用

1 自动化测试自动化测试指软件测试的自动化,在预设状态下运行应用程序或者系统,预设条件包括正常和异常,最后评估运行结果。将人为驱动的测试行为转化为机器执行的过程。自动化测试包括UI自动化,接口自动化,单元测试自动化。按照这个金字塔模型来进行

怎么使用Python开发自定义Web框架

开发自定义Web框架接收web服务器的动态资源请求,给web服务器提供处理动态资源请求的服务。根据请求资源路径的后缀名进行判断:如果请求资源路径的后缀名是.html则是动态资源请求, 让web框架程序进行处理。否则是静态资源请求,让web服

Python sklearn怎么对文本数据进行特征化提取

文本特征提取作用:对文本数据进行特征化(句子、短语、单词、字母)一般选用单词作为特征值方法一:CountVectorizersklearn.feature_extraction.text.CountVectorizer(stop_words

Python怎么使用Pandas进行数据分析

首先,确保您已经安装了Pandas库。如果没有,请使用以下命令安装:pip install pandas一. 导入Pandas库import pandas as pd二. 读取数据使用Pandas,可以方便地读取多种数据格式,包括CSV、E

python之怎么实现延迟操作

python实现延迟操作python 想实现延迟的操作是需要应用time ,然后在使用time的sleep 方法比如我想写一个延迟1秒打印一次的操作import timefor i in range(0, 10): time.slee

Python中常见的加密解密算法有哪些

1.url encode加密简介:当url地址含有中文,或者参数有中文的时候,这个算是很正常了,但是把这样的url作为参数传递的时候(最常见的callback),需要把一些中文甚至/做一下编码转换。# -*- coding: utf-8 -

python中os.path.exits()的坑怎么解决

问题有时候我们经常会看到类似的代码:assert os.path.isdir(path_model_dir)assert os.path.exits(path_model_dir)如果填写一个相对路径作为path_model_dir,那将会

python中gitlab库有什么用

安装首先需要安装 python-gitlab 库pip 安装sudo pip install --upgrade python-gitlab源码安装git clone https://github.com/python-gitlab/pyt

怎么使用python的logging库

logging是Python标准库中用于记录日志的模块。它提供了一种简明但可变的方式,用于记录程序中的事件,以便后续进行调试和分析。使用logging库的基本步骤如下:导入logging库import logging配置日志记录器loggi

Python网络爬虫requests库怎么使用

1. 什么是网络爬虫简单来说,就是构建一个程序,以自动化的方式从网络上下载、解析和组织数据。就像我们浏览网页的时候,对于我们感兴趣的内容我们会复制粘贴到自己的笔记本中,方便下次阅读浏览——网络爬虫帮我们自动完成这些内

Python基础之Spyder怎么使用

Spyder是什么Spyder是一个用于科学计算的使用Python编程语言的集成开发环境(IDE)。它结合了综合开发工具的高级编辑、分析、调试功能以及数据探索、交互式执行、深度检查和科学包的可视化功能,为用户带来了很大的便利。打开Spyde

Python怎么实现实时跟随微信窗口移动的GUI界面

Python写一些简单的GUI界面也是非常简单的,并且Python有着丰富的库,这些库可以很方便我们去操作Windows系统,搭配界面,可以做出很多精美的小工具。本文的案例写一个简单的实例,使用Python创建一个窗口,这个窗口实时监听微信

python人工智能算法之随机森林流程是什么

随机森林(Random Forest)是一种基于决策树(前文有所讲解)的集成学习算法,它能够处理分类和回归两类问题。随机森林的基本思想是通过随机选择样本和特征生成多个决策树,然后通过取多数投票的方式(分类问题)或均值计算的方式(回归问题)来

python深度学习tensorflow参数初始化initializer的方法

所有初始化方法定义# Copyright 2015 The TensorFlow Authors. All Rights Reserved.## Licensed under the Apache License, Version 2.0

Python+Pygame怎么实现24点游戏

游戏介绍(1)什么是24点游戏棋牌类益智游戏,要求结果等于二十四(2)游戏规则任意抽取4个数字(1——10),用加、减、乘、除(可加括号)把出现的数算成24。每个数字必须用一次且只能用一次。“算24点”作为一种锻

Python集成开发环境Pycharm的使用技巧是什么

一、Python集成开发环境-Pycharm介绍PyCharm是一款功能强大的,用于编写复杂需要结构化的功能代码,下面介绍一下 在Windows下如何安装PyCharm 。操作系统:Windows10PyCharm版本:community-

Python怎么用request库实现翻译接口

request库的基本使用安装要使用Python中的requests库,首先需要使用pip安装它。您可以在终端中运行以下命令来完成此操作:pip install requests使用安装库后,您可以使用它来进行HTTP请求。以下是如何进行G

Python怎么使用Nocalhost并开启debug调试

Nocalhost是一种开发者工具,支持针对Kubernetes应用程序进行调试和部署。使用Nocalhost进行Python开发需要完成以下步骤:安装Nocalhost CLI。可以通过Nocalhost官网提供的安装包来安装。配置Kub

python怎么绘制世界人口地图

前言数据来源:population_data.json,先看一下数据长啥样[ { "Country Name": "Arab World", "Country Code": "ARB", "Year": "1960",